If you’ve ever wondered how traders make lightning-fast decisions in today’s markets. The answer often lies in algo trading. It’s a game-changer where computer programs execute trades based on pre-set rules. Crunching numbers and spotting opportunities faster than any human could. Whether you’re a seasoned investor or dipping your toes into trading. Algo trading software can feel like a secret weapon, automating the grind and letting you focus on strategy.

But here’s the trap not all algo trading tools are constructed equal. With so many options, picking the right one can be overwhelming. In this article, we’re diving into the best algo trading software available in 2025. Breaking down what makes them stand out, and helping you find the perfect fit for your trading goals. Whether you’re backtesting techniques or running high-frequency trading bots. A reliable server setup is non-negotiable. Many users prefer solutions like DedicatedCore for their consistent uptime and global reach.

Understanding in Detail: Basics and Benefits

Algo trading might sound complex, but it’s about letting software do the heavy lifting in trading. Here’s the basics on how it works and why it’s a win for DedicatedCore readers:

Basics pointed: You set the rules like “buy when the price drops 5%” or “sell after a 10% gain.” The software monitors markets 24/7 and executes trades automatically based on those triggers.

Key Benefits:

  • Speed: Trades happen in milliseconds—faster than you can blink.
  • No Emotions: Algorithms don’t panic or get greedy; they just follow your plan.
  • Efficiency: Backtest strategies with past data, tweak them, and run many trades at once.
  • Accessibility: Modern tools are user-friendly and no coding degree is required.

You do not need to care because algo trading saves time and sharpens your edge. Whether you’re chasing quick profits or building long-term wealth. It’s not perfect you’ve got to know your strategy. Picking the right tool is a game-changer for anyone serious about trading smarter, not harder.

How to Choose the Right Option for You

Picking the best algo trading software isn’t about grabbing the shiniest tool. It’s about finding what fits your trading style. With options flooding the market in 2025. A simple decision framework can cut through the noise. Here’s how DedicatedCore readers can nail it in a few steps:

  • Step 1: Define Your Goals Are you scalping for quick gains or automating a long-term portfolio? Pinpoint what you want speed, simplicity, or advanced features.
  • Step 2: Check Compatibility Does it work with your broker or exchange? There’s no point in loving a tool that can’t connect to your setup.
  • Step 3: Test Ease of Use If you’re not a coder, look for drag-and-drop interfaces. Pros might want scripting power to know your comfort zone.
  • Step 4: Test Backtesting Can it run your strategy on past data? Solid backtesting separates winners from guesswork.
  • Step 5: Consider Costs Free trials are great but watch for hidden fees. Like subscriptions, data costs, or commissions add up.
  • Step 6: Peek at Support Good tutorials or a responsive team can save you when you’re stuck.

Top Algo Trading Software Listings

1. TradeStation

  • Intro: TradeStation’s been a heavy hitter since the ‘90s, loved by traders who want power and flexibility. It’s perfect for DedicatedCore readers ready to automate with a pro-grade platform.

Features:

  • EasyLanguage for custom coding.
  • Advanced charting and backtesting.
  • Multi-asset support (stocks, futures, crypto).
  • Pros: Robust tools, great for coders, reliable execution.
  • Cons: Steep learning curve, pricey for casual traders.
  • Use Cases: Building complex strategies or trading futures alongside stocks.
  • Common Issues: Slow customer support response.
  • Fixes: Lean on community forums or YouTube tutorials for faster help.

2. MetaTrader 5 (MT5)

  • Intro: MT5’s a global favorite, especially for forex and options traders. It’s versatile and accessible—ideal for DedicatedCore fans exploring algo trading without breaking the bank.
  • Features:
    • Expert Advisors (EAs) for automation.
    • Multi-timeframe backtesting.
    • Real-time market depth.
  • Pros: Free with most brokers, huge EA library, beginner-friendly.
  • Cons: Limited to broker ecosystems, less stock support.
  • Use Cases: Automating forex scalping or testing options strategies.
  • Common Issues: EA glitches from poor coding.
  • Fixes: Double-check the code or grab vetted EAs from the MQL5 community.

3. QuantConnect

  • Intro: QuantConnect is an open-source gem for tech-savvy traders. It’s cloud-based and free to start, making it a DedicatedCore pick for DIY algo enthusiasts.
  • Features:
    • Python/C# coding support.
    • Massive historical data access.
    • Community-driven strategy sharing.
  • Pros: Free tier, highly customizable, active community.
  • Cons: Coding required, setup can overwhelm newbies.
  • Use Cases: Prototyping high-frequency trades or multi-asset algos.
  • Common Issues: Slow execution in the free tier.
  • Fixes: Upgrade to a paid plan or optimize code for efficiency.

Implementation Guide: From Setup to Success

Turning algo trading software into a profit machine takes a clear plan. Here’s how to go from setup to winning, with a flowchart to map it out.

  1. Choose Your Tool: Pick something like QuantConnect or MT5 that fits your vibe—fast trades or easy setup.
  2. Get It Running: Install it, hook it to your broker, and toss in some funds. Confirm it syncs without drama.
  3. Shape Your Strategy: Code your moves (like “buy low, sell high”) or snag a template. Test it risk-free first.
  4. Backtest Thoroughly: Run it on past data. Keep tweaking until it’s a money-maker.
  5. Launch Live: Kick off with small trades in the real market. Watch it like a hawk for a week.
  6. Tune & Boost: Refine what works, then scale up once it’s solid.

For flawless execution, a low-latency VPS from DedicatedCore can keep your trades humming—no freezes, just gains. I’ve botched a setup before by skimping on this. Stick to the plan, and you’re golden.

Real World Challenges & Solutions

Algo trading isn’t all smooth sailing real-world hiccups can trip you up. Here’s what you’ll face and how to tackle it, so you’re not left scrambling.

  • Challenge 1: Market Volatility Wild price swings can throw your algorithm off.
  • Solution: Build in stop-loss triggers or pause trading during high-volatility alerts. Test it under crazy conditions first.
  • Challenge 2: Tech Glitches A lagging connection or software bug can miss trades. I’ve seen a glitch cost me a day’s gains once.  Solution: Pair your setup with DedicatedCore’s high-speed servers. Its low latency keeps you in the game. Check logs to catch bugs early.
  • Challenge 3: Broker Restrictions Some brokers limit API access. Sometimes charge extra for algo trades. Solution: Check terms upfront, DedicatedCore’s hosting guides often flag broker-friendly options. Switch if needed.
  • Challenge 4: Emotional Override You panic and override the algo mid-trade, breaking your own rules. Been there. Solution: Set strict “no touch” periods after launch. Trust the system you built.

These aren’t hypotheticals they’re what traders hit daily. With DedicatedCore’s insights and a solid fix-it mindset. you can dodge the pitfalls and keep your algo humming.

Key Algo Queries Cracked

Q: How do I handle latency issues in high-frequency trading?

A: Latency can kill profits in fast markets every millisecond counts. Use a low-latency VPS like those offered by DedicatedCore to keep your algo synced. Check your broker’s execution speed too.

Q: Why does my backtest give inconsistent results?

A: Poor data quality or overfitting might be the culprit—your algo’s too tuned to one scenario. Use clean, diverse datasets and stress-test across volatility spikes. It’s saved me from bad bets.

Q: Can I integrate custom indicators into Algo software?

A: Most platforms like TradeStation or QuantConnect allow custom indicators if you code them. Check API docs for compatibility Python’s often easiest. DedicatedCore’s forums have snippets to start.

Final Words on Algo Trading Software

Algo trading software opens a world of opportunity. But transforming complex markets into manageable systems for traders at any level. From TradeStation’s robust analytics to MetaTrader 5’s accessibility. The tools we’ve explored empower you to automate strategies and seize opportunities with precision. Yet, success hinges on more than just picking the right platform. It demands thoughtful setup, rigorous testing, and resilience against challenges like volatility or technical glitches. By following the steps outlined, from selecting software to scaling live trades. You’re equipped to navigate this dynamic field with confidence. To unlock the full potential of algorithmic trading software. It’s crucial to deploy it in an environment optimized for performance.

For smooth journey, DedicatedCore provides the infrastructure to keep your algos running smoothly. Their high-performance VPS solutions minimize latency. Make sure trades are executed without delay. While expert guides help you optimize setups for peak reliability. Whether you’re refining a high-frequency strategy. Whether automating a long-term portfolio, DedicatedCore’s tailored hosting can be the backbone of your success. Embrace these tools, stay disciplined, and let algo trading unlock your potential in the markets.